Blades are a very individual thing. Someone's least favorite might be someone else's favorite and vice versa. I've done well in sticking to the more popular blades, but I have still found very well liked blades that didn't work for me. Best advice is to purchase a sampler or choose some single packs before you commit to buying a large number of any blade. If you don't like a particular blade, just put it aside and try it in your next razor as blades can also be terrible in one razor and great in another.

One more point I'd like to make, preferences do change. My first go with a Feather left me very raw skinned and razor burned. This was in a Merkur HD. I later ordered a vintage Super Speed and decided to try a Feather in it. Completely different experience. Felt like there wasn't a blade in the razor. Shaved great. This was several months after I started with the DE, and now regret getting rid of the 3 or 4 packs I had of Feathers. My advice, hold on to'em, even the ones that left you unsatisfied...
